Gear pinions, essential components in mechanical systems, efficiently transmit rotational motion between gears. Typically small, these toothed wheels are crafted from durable materials like steel or brass, ensuring longevity and reliability. Helical gear pinions, with their spiral teeth, offer smoother operation and increased load capacity, while spur gear pinions, with straight teeth, are simpler and suitable for less demanding applications. Regular lubrication is crucial for optimal performance and longevity. Found in machinery, automotive systems, and various mechanical devices, gear pinions come in diverse sizes, catering to a range of applications, and their precision is paramount for effective power transmission.
